Perma OS X ccov subprocess.CalledProcessError: Command '[u'/builds/worker/workspace/build/src/obj-firefox/_virtualenvs/init/bin/python', u'/buil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py', '-c',
Categories
(Firefox Build System :: General, defect, P5)
Tracking
(firefox-esr60 unaffected, firefox-esr68 unaffected, firefox69 unaffected, firefox70 fixed)
Tracking | Status | |
---|---|---|
firefox-esr60 | --- | unaffected |
firefox-esr68 | --- | unaffected |
firefox69 | --- | unaffected |
firefox70 | --- | fixed |
People
(Reporter: intermittent-bug-filer, Assigned: froydnj)
References
(Regression)
Details
(Keywords: intermittent-failure, regression)
Filed by: aiakab [at] mozilla.com
Parsed log: https://treeherder.mozilla.org/logviewer.html#?job_id=264449591&repo=mozilla-central
Full log: https://queue.taskcluster.net/v1/task/EiW93UWDSVGC-6l4z_Y5Ug/runs/0/artifacts/public/logs/live_backing.log
[task 2019-09-01T10:32:18.891Z] 10:32:18 INFO - Starting Mac pre-processing on file: /buil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ib
[task 2019-09-01T10:32:18.894Z] 10:32:18 INFO - Running Mac pre-processing on file: /buil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ib
[task 2019-09-01T10:32:18.895Z] 10:32:18 INFO - /builds/worker/workspace/build/src/build/macosx/llvm-dsymutil --arch=x86_64 /buil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ib
[task 2019-09-01T10:32:18.895Z] 10:32:18 INFO - Finished processing /buil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ib in 0.01s
[task 2019-09-01T10:32:18.896Z] 10:32:18 INFO - Beginning work for file: /buil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ib
[task 2019-09-01T10:32:18.896Z] 10:32:18 INFO - Processing file: /buil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ib
[task 2019-09-01T10:32:18.896Z] 10:32:18 INFO - /builds/worker/workspace/build/src/obj-firefox/dist/host/bin/dump_syms -a x86_64 -g /buil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ib.dSYM /buil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ib
[task 2019-09-01T10:32:18.896Z] 10:32:18 INFO - Unexpected error: dump_syms failed to produce the expected output
[task 2019-09-01T10:32:18.896Z] 10:32:18 INFO - ----------
[task 2019-09-01T10:32:18.896Z] 10:32:18 INFO - return code: -6
[task 2019-09-01T10:32:18.896Z] 10:32:18 INFO - ----------
[task 2019-09-01T10:32:18.897Z] 10:32:18 INFO - first line of output:
[task 2019-09-01T10:32:18.897Z] 10:32:18 INFO - ----------
[task 2019-09-01T10:32:18.897Z] 10:32:18 INFO - stderr: dump_syms: /builds/worker/workspace/build/src/toolkit/crashreporter/google-breakpad/src/common/mac/dump_syms.cc:443: bool google_breakpad::DumpSymbols::ReadDwarf(google_breakpad::Module *, const mach_o::Reader &, const mach_o::SectionMap &, bool) const: Assertion debug_info_entry != file_context.section_map().end()' failed. [task 2019-09-01T10:32:18.897Z] 10:32:18 ERROR - Traceback (most recent call last): [task 2019-09-01T10:32:18.897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py", line 983, in <module> [task 2019-09-01T10:32:18.897Z] 10:32:18 INFO - main() [task 2019-09-01T10:32:18.898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py", line 979, in main [task 2019-09-01T10:32:18.898Z] 10:32:18 INFO - dumper.Process(args[2], options.count_ctors) [task 2019-09-01T10:32:18.898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py", line 492, in Process [task 2019-09-01T10:32:18.901Z] 10:32:18 INFO - self.ProcessFile(file_to_process, count_ctors=count_ctors) [task 2019-09-01T10:32:18.901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py", line 843, in ProcessFile [task 2019-09-01T10:32:18.902Z] 10:32:18 INFO - count_ctors=count_ctors) [task 2019-09-01T10:32:18.902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py", line 507, in ProcessFile [task 2019-09-01T10:32:18.902Z] 10:32:18 INFO - count_ctors=count_ctors) [task 2019-09-01T10:32:18.902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py", line 636, in ProcessFileWork [task 2019-09-01T10:32:18.902Z] 10:32:18 INFO - raise RuntimeError('\n----------\n'.join(message)) [task 2019-09-01T10:32:18.902Z] 10:32:18 INFO - RuntimeError: dump_syms failed to produce the expected output [task 2019-09-01T10:32:18.903Z] 10:32:18 INFO - ---------- [task 2019-09-01T10:32:18.903Z] 10:32:18 INFO - return code: -6 [task 2019-09-01T10:32:18.903Z] 10:32:18 INFO - ---------- [task 2019-09-01T10:32:18.903Z] 10:32:18 INFO - first line of output: [task 2019-09-01T10:32:18.903Z] 10:32:18 INFO - ---------- [task 2019-09-01T10:32:18.904Z] 10:32:18 INFO - stderr: dump_syms: /builds/worker/workspace/build/src/toolkit/crashreporter/google-breakpad/src/common/mac/dump_syms.cc:443: bool google_breakpad::DumpSymbols::ReadDwarf(google_breakpad::Module *, const mach_o::Reader &, const mach_o::SectionMap &, bool) const: Assertion
debug_info_entry != file_context.section_map().end()' failed.
[task 2019-09-01T10:32:18.904Z] 10:32:18 ERROR - Traceback (most recent call last):
[task 2019-09-01T10:32:18.904Z] 10:32:18 INFO - File "/usr/lib/python2.7/runpy.py", line 162, in _run_module_as_main
[task 2019-09-01T10:32:18.904Z] 10:32:18 INFO - "main", fname, loader, pkg_name)
[task 2019-09-01T10:32:18.904Z] 10:32:18 INFO - File "/usr/lib/python2.7/runpy.py", line 72, in _run_code
[task 2019-09-01T10:32:18.905Z] 10:32:18 INFO - exec code in run_globals
[task 2019-09-01T10:32:18.905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/python/mozbuild/mozbuild/action/dumpsymbols.py", line 96, in <module>
[task 2019-09-01T10:32:18.905Z] 10:32:18 INFO - sys.exit(main(sys.argv[1:]))
[task 2019-09-01T10:32:18.905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/python/mozbuild/mozbuild/action/dumpsymbols.py", line 92, in main
[task 2019-09-01T10:32:18.905Z] 10:32:18 INFO - args.count_ctors)
[task 2019-09-01T10:32:18.905Z] 10:32:18 INFO - File "/builds/worker/workspace/build/src/python/mozbuild/mozbuild/action/dumpsymbols.py", line 73, in dump_symbols
[task 2019-09-01T10:32:18.905Z] 10:32:18 INFO - out_files = subprocess.check_output(args)
[task 2019-09-01T10:32:18.905Z] 10:32:18 INFO - File "/usr/lib/python2.7/subprocess.py", line 573, in check_output
[task 2019-09-01T10:32:18.906Z] 10:32:18 INFO - raise CalledProcessError(retcode, cmd, output=output)
[task 2019-09-01T10:32:18.906Z] 10:32:18 INFO - subprocess.CalledProcessError: Command '[u'/builds/worker/workspace/build/src/obj-firefox/_virtualenvs/init/bin/python', u'/buil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py', '-c', '-a', u'x86_64', '--vcs-info', u'--install-manifest=/builds/worker/workspace/build/src/obj-firefox/_build_manifests/install/dist_include,/builds/worker/workspace/build/src/obj-firefox/dist/include', '-s', u'/builds/worker/workspace/build/src', u'/builds/worker/workspace/build/src/obj-firefox/dist/host/bin/dump_syms', u'/builds/worker/workspace/build/src/obj-firefox/dist/crashreporter-symbols', '/buil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ests/libmodules-test.dylib']' returned non-zero exit status 1
[task 2019-09-01T10:32:18.906Z] 10:32:18 INFO - /builds/worker/workspace/build/src/config/rules.mk:775: recipe for target 'libmodules-test.dylib_syms.track' failed
[task 2019-09-01T10:32:18.906Z] 10:32:18 ERROR - make[4]: *** [libmodules-test.dylib_syms.track] Error 1
[task 2019-09-01T10:32:18.907Z] 10:32:18 INFO - make[4]: Leaving directory '/builds/worker/workspace/build/src/obj-firefox/toolkit/components/telemetry/tests'
[task 2019-09-01T10:32:18.907Z] 10:32:18 INFO - /builds/worker/workspace/build/src/config/recurse.mk:74: recipe for target 'toolkit/components/telemetry/tests/syms' failed
[task 2019-09-01T10:32:18.907Z] 10:32:18 ERROR - make[3]: *** [toolkit/components/telemetry/tests/syms] Error 2
[task 2019-09-01T10:32:18.907Z] 10:32:18 INFO - make[3]: *** Waiting for unfinished jobs....
[task 2019-09-01T10:32:18.907Z] 10:32:18 INFO - make[4]: Entering directory '/builds/worker/workspace/build/src/obj-firefox/toolkit/components/ctypes/tests'
[task 2019-09-01T10:32:18.908Z] 10:32:18 INFO - /builds/worker/workspace/build/src/obj-firefox/_virtualenvs/init/bin/python -m mozbuild.action.dumpsymbols /builds/worker/workspace/build/src/obj-firefox/toolkit/components/ctypes/tests/libjsctypes-test.dylib /builds/worker/workspace/build/src/obj-firefox/toolkit/components/ctypes/tests/libjsctypes-test.dylib_syms.track
[task 2019-09-01T10:32:18.908Z] 10:32:18 INFO - Running: /builds/worker/workspace/build/src/obj-firefox/_virtualenvs/init/bin/python /builds/worker/workspace/build/src/toolkit/crashreporter/tools/symbolstore.py -c -a x86_64 --vcs-info --install-manifest=/builds/worker/workspace/build/src/obj-firefox/_build_manifests/install/dist_include,/builds/worker/workspace/build/src/obj-firefox/dist/include -s /builds/worker/workspace/build/src /builds/worker/workspace/build/src/obj-firefox/dist/host/bin/dump_syms /builds/worker/workspace/build/src/obj-firefox/dist/crashreporter-symbols /builds/worker/workspace/build/src/obj-firefox/toolkit/components/ctypes/tests/libjsctypes-test.dylib
[task 2019-09-01T10:32:18.908Z] 10:32:18 INFO - Starting Mac pre-processing on file: /builds/worker/workspace/build/src/obj-firefox/toolkit/components/ctypes/tests/libjsctypes-test.dylib
Comment 1•5 years ago
|
||
Nathan can you please take a look?
Assignee | ||
Comment 2•5 years ago
|
||
I don't understand how this can fail on central, but succeed on autoland. Regardless, it looks like the patch in question has been backed out.
Comment 3•5 years ago
|
||
It (OS X ccov) doesn't run on autoland.
Updated•5 years ago
|
Comment hidden (Intermittent Failures Robot) |
Updated•5 years ago
|
Updated•3 years ago
|
Description
•